Abstract

The invention discloses a method for releasing wireless resources. The method comprises the following steps that: user equipment sends a request message to a network side; if the user equipment currently does not use service, the request message carries wireless connection release identification; and after the network side receives the request message sent by the user equipment, if the network side judges that the wireless connection release identification exists in the request message and the user equipment has no network-side service needing to be performed, the network side completes processing a request and then initiates wireless link release between the network side and the user equipment. The method solves the problem that effective utilization is reduced because wireless bearer resources are occupied by users using no service for a long time due to the permanent online of the users in SAE networks.

Background technology
3GPP (3rd Generation Partnership Project, third generation partner program) to the project of mobile wireless network of future generation System Architecture Evolution (System Architecture Evolution is called for short SAE).The framework of SAE has wherein comprised following network element as shown in Figure 1:
E-RAN (Evolved RAN): the wireless access network of evolution can provide higher up-downgoing speed, lower transmission delay and reliable more wireless transmission.The network element that comprises among the E-RAN is eNodeB (Evolved NodeB, the Node B of evolution), for the access of subscriber equipment provides Radio Resource.
HSS (Home Subscriber Server): home subscriber server, permanent storage user contracting data.
PDN (Packet Data Network): Packet Data Network, for the user provides professional network.
E-Packet Core: the Packet Based Network of evolution, improved lower delay, and allowed more wireless access system to insert.Comprised following network element:
MME (Mobility Management Entity, mobile management entity): the chain of command functional entity, the server of interim storaging user data, be in charge of and store UE (subscriber equipment) context (such as the UE/ user ID, mobility management states, user security parameters etc.), for the user distributes temporary mark, be to be responsible for this user is carried out authentication when UE quarters at this tracing area or this network; Handle all non-access layer informations between MME and the UE; Triggering is in the paging of SAE.
Serving GW (Gateway): gateway, this gateway are user entities, are responsible for the user face data route and handle, and termination is in the downlink data of the UE of idle condition.SAE carrying (bearer) context of management and storage UE is such as IP bearer service parameter and network internal routing iinformation etc.Be the anchor point of 3GPP internal system user face, a user can only have a Serving GW a moment;
PDN GW: packet data network gateway, be responsible for the gateway that UE inserts PDN, distributing user IP address is the mobility anchor point of 3GPP and non-3GPP connecting system simultaneously.The user can insert a plurality of PDN GW at synchronization.
PCRF (Policy and Charging Rule Functionality): strategy and total are taken regulation function entity, this functional entity mainly produces Qos (Quality of Service, service quality) rule and the charging regulation of control user data delivery according to the configuration information of business information and user signing contract information and operator.This functional entity also can be controlled the foundation and the release of carrying in the Access Network.
Physically, Serving GW and PDN GW may unify.
User's packet domain operation in 3G can select two ones of branches to walk: to adhere to afterwards earlier and activate.Be the user when not using data service, can only adhere to, and not activate in packet domain; When need carrying out transfer of data, the user selects to activate carrying again; And can behind DTD, delete this carrying.Only adhere to and do not activate under the situation of carrying the user, wireless side is not distributed bearing resource to the user.
But forever online in order to realize in SAE, the process that activates a carrying has been joined in the attachment flow, promptly the user must activate a carrying, and should carrying exist always in case start is adhered to.It is that user's start is in a single day adhered to that the result of this process on Radio Resource embodies, and wireless side will be distributed bearing resource for the user, and no matter whether the user will use this resource, and take for a long time.Because in actual applications, a large number of users may all be that start is adhered to, rather than needs use at once professional, therefore can occur not using the radio bearer resources situation that but takies for a long time in a large number, and the effective rate of utilization of Radio Resource is reduced greatly.
